diff options
author | fishsoupisgood <github@madingley.org> | 2020-06-14 10:55:07 +0100 |
---|---|---|
committer | fishsoupisgood <github@madingley.org> | 2020-06-14 10:55:07 +0100 |
commit | 0060468326b7ab0cd07d0d80a84118e7c5bcf348 (patch) | |
tree | 8be8ad7b1cb23be4765b9d94a7b8fcefa4d67e27 /app/project.h | |
parent | dbc21c1e5dfd95248fe2cd7da6d96c92bdbb97a4 (diff) | |
download | robs_speedo-0060468326b7ab0cd07d0d80a84118e7c5bcf348.tar.gz robs_speedo-0060468326b7ab0cd07d0d80a84118e7c5bcf348.tar.bz2 robs_speedo-0060468326b7ab0cd07d0d80a84118e7c5bcf348.zip |
add tacho
Diffstat (limited to 'app/project.h')
-rw-r--r-- | app/project.h | 14 |
1 files changed, 13 insertions, 1 deletions
diff --git a/app/project.h b/app/project.h index a9cb707..e2e10c7 100644 --- a/app/project.h +++ b/app/project.h @@ -7,19 +7,31 @@ #include <libopencm3/stm32/dma.h> #include <libopencm3/stm32/i2c.h> #include <libopencm3/stm32/adc.h> +#include <libopencm3/stm32/exti.h> #include <libopencm3/cm3/systick.h> #include <libopencm3/cm3/nvic.h> #include <libopencm3/cm3/cortex.h> +#include <libopencm3/cm3/scb.h> +#include <libopencm3/cm3/dwt.h> #include <stdio.h> #include <errno.h> +#include "pins.h" + #include "i2c.h" #include "oled.h" #include "ring.h" +#include "tacho.h" + + +#define US(a) (72*(a)) +#define MS(a) (US(a) * 1000 ) +#define HZ(a) (MS(a) * 1000) -#include "prototypes.h" #define T do { printf("%s:%s:%d\n",__FILE__,__FUNCTION__,__LINE__); } while (0) + +#include "prototypes.h" |